Frequently asked questions
Is this rongeur built for long-term clinical use?
Yes, this instrument is constructed from high-quality stainless steel, ensuring durability for repeated, long-term surgical applications. It is designed specifically to withstand the demands of a busy clinical environment.
Can this be safely used on patients with latex allergies?
Absolutely. The Sklar Love-Gruenwald Intervertebral Disc Rongeur is not made with natural rubber latex, making it a safer option for patients with latex sensitivities.
How does the handle design assist during surgery?
The instrument features finger rings which provide a secure and stable grip. This ergonomic design allows for precise, controlled manipulation when cutting or removing bone fragments, helping the surgeon maintain steady control throughout the procedure.
Is this instrument TAA compliant for government facilities?
Yes, this product is TAA compliant, meeting the necessary standards for purchase by government entities.
Does this tool offer high-precision bone fragment removal?
Yes, the rongeur is specifically engineered for accuracy. It features a blunt tip and a rounded working edge, which are optimized for controlled, precise excision of bone fragments within the spinal column.
What is the standard sterilization protocol for this instrument?
As this instrument is shipped non-sterile, it must undergo standard surgical sterilization protocols before its first use and between all subsequent procedures, consistent with your facility’s requirements for stainless steel surgical instrumentation.
Is this a specialized instrument for spinal procedures?
Yes, it is highly specialized. The Love-Gruenwald configuration is specifically intended for intervertebral disc procedures, making it a purposeful addition to orthopedic or spinal surgery kits.
What is the overall length of this specific model?
This specific configuration (MPN: 42-3150) has an overall length of 5 inches, providing a compact and manageable reach suitable for precise spinal column interventions.
Does this instrument meet professional 'Sklar Grade' standards?
Yes, this rongeur is manufactured to Sklar Grade (or Sklar standard grade). This designation signifies that the instrument is produced to meet professional surgical quality benchmarks for reusability and performance.
Is this rongeur suitable for repeated surgical cycles?
Absolutely. Because it is a reusable surgical instrument, it is built to endure the rigors of cleaning, sterilization, and repeat surgical use, providing lasting value for the surgical department.
